Maryino is a village in the Kastorensky district of the Kursk region of Russia . It is part of the Lachinovsky village council .

Geography
The village is located in the eastern part of the Kursk region, in the forest-steppe zone, within the southwestern part of the Central Russian Upland , on the left bank of the Olkhovatsky stream (tributary of Olym ), at a distance of about 12 kilometers (in a straight line) to the west-north-west (WNW) from urban settlement Kastornoye , the administrative center of the district. The absolute height is 196 meters above sea level [2] .
- Climate
The climate is characterized as moderate, with an average annual temperature of + 5.1 ° C and an average annual rainfall of 547 mm. [3]
- Timezone
The village of Maryino, like the whole Kursk region, is located in the time zone of Moscow time ( Moscow time ). The offset of the applied time relative to UTC is +3: 00 [4] . |
